Performance.

Richard Schechner believed that as humans we perform every day, but there is a theory behind each one, for example when competing in a sport or engaging in intercourse, we all have a certain standard or goal, of which we wish to reach. In the arts he believed that the form of performance was quite latterly putting on a show and performing to an audience. He also believed that we perform in our everyday lives by showing off and going to extreme lengths in order to underline an action to the people watching us.
